Edwina Gietz

Edwina Gietz, 97, of Safford, passed away peacefully on Mother’s Day, May 8, 2022. 

Edwina was born January 1, 1925, to Edward Joseph John and Ruth Curtis John in Solomon. She grew up on their family farm in Glenbar with siblings Jean and Donna. After graduating from High School, she married her eternal companion, Harold “Hank” Gietz, in the Mesa Arizona Temple on May 26, 1942. To this union were born three sons, Ronald, Dennis and Ross. She also considered Ross’s wife, Barbara, her daughter.

Edwina lived her life serving family and friends. She loved to do church work and held many positions in the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ints.  She was a great cook and enjoyed her numerous hobbies like ceramics, quilting, crocheting, watercolor and oil painting and sewing.

Professionally she worked as a secretary for Farmers Insurance more many years. Edwina had the most fun on their deep-sea fishing trips to Mexico, where she proved to be an accomplished fisherman pulling in quite some “big ones.” In this way, a year’s supply of fish was always guaranteed. She also loved her extensive travels later on in life usually with her sister, Jean.

Edwina was preceded in death by: her loving husband, Hank; her parents; her sister, Jean Morris; and son, Ross.

She will be greatly missed but fondly remembered for her kindness and great humor that spread happiness all around.

Graveside Services for Edwina will be conducted Wednesday, May 11, 2022, at 10:00 a.m., in the Safford Cemetery where she will be laid to rest next to her husband.
